ABOUT DELVE UNDERGROUND

Delve Underground is a leader in underground and heavy civil engineering serving the transportation, water, wastewater, and energy industries. Specializing in tunnel design, we provide practical solutions to the most challenging underground problems. We offer comprehensive design, construction management, and construction claims services, with expertise extending across a wide range of engineering disciplines, including civil, structural, and geotechnical engineering. Our primary focus is to make a significant impact on the advancement of infrastructure projects, which in turn shape and enhance the communities we serve. Founded in 1954, as Jacobs Associates, Delve Underground is an employee-owned firm with 25 offices and 350 team members throughout the United States, Canada, Australia, and New Zealand.

Principal Tunnel Engineer

Delve Underground is looking for a Principal Tunnel Engineer with 20+ years of experience in underground engineering design to perform design and design management of large-scale public works underground infrastructure and transit projects. The position is based in New York, NY

The successful candidate will have a strong skillset and familiarity with common methods for underground design using relevant codes and standards. Experience in project management, client relations, and business development required.

Responsibilities:

  • Provide construction support as Engineer of Record representative for construction of a large SEM cavern.
  • Plan, direct and coordinate activities of project teams to ensure compliance with contract agreements and exercise cost control to implement the approved design within established budget restraints.
  • Provide technical guidance to lead and manage multi-disciplined engineering teams. including junior/graduate engineers.
  • Provide mentoring to support junior engineers' career development.
  • Provide a combination of business development, client relationship management and project delivery work.
  • Identify and pursue new project opportunities and growth-related initiatives in conjunction with Regional Managers, Office Managers and marketing professionals within Delve Underground.
  • Demonstrate confidence, business acumen, negotiations, interpersonal and communications skills required to maintain effective relationships with clients and represent Delve Underground in critical business dealings, relationships, and negotiations with suppliers and business partners.
  • Initiate and review qualification and pricing proposals. Lead interviews and presentations in pursuit of new projects.
  • Establish and maintain relationships with senior client management and staff.
  • Lead the preparation of technical reports, engineering specifications, drawings and perform calculations in support of engineering activities.
  • Accountable for QA/QC on projects.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or of Science degree in Structural, Civil, Geotechnical or Geologic Engineering; Master's degree preferred.
  • At least 20+ years experience in civil engineering, and least 10 of which are in tunnel and/or underground structure planning, design and construction. Experience should include technical oversight of design teams, project management and client relationship management.
  • Professional Engineering (PE) license is required for the State of New York.
  • Experience with large underground cavern design and construction.
  • Experience and proven track record delivering a wide range of project types and sizes with public and private clients.
  • Experience working with governmental, local agencies and contractors.
  • Experience developing contract documents, plans, details and specifications.
  • Experience working with Contractors on large scale Design-Build construction projects a plus.
  • Strong verbal and written communication skills. Ability to present at key industry related conferences and seminars.
  • Must be willing to travel for assignments as needed.
